Married Nancy Ann Reynolds on November 3, 1798 in Madison County, Virginia.

*

I Charles Emmons of the County of Lawrence and State of Illinois considering the uncertainty of this Mortal life and being of sound mind and memory, Blessed be Almighty God for the same, do make and publish this my last will. Last will and Testament in the manner and form following, (That is to say. First I request that my wife Nancy Emmons sell off property either at public sale such of my property as she may think proper and pay off all my just debts. And as to the rest residue and remainder of my Estate both real and personal of what kind or nature soever. After one horse beast a cow and calf, bed and bedding, be given out to my daughter Polley Emmons - I give and bequeath the same to my said wife Nancy Emmons during her life. And one third of the same, I give and bequeath to my said wife Nancy Emmons to be entirely at her disposal. And the other two thirds I give and bequeath the same to my children at the death of my said wife. (Viz) Westly B. Emmons, St.Clair F. Emmons, Charles D. Emmons, Patsey R. Pinkstaff, Wiley S. Emmons, Elizabeth K. Adams, Thorton L. Emmons, Fanny P. Emmons and Polley H. Emmons to be equally divided between them and I hereby appoint that my said wife Nancy Emmons have right to do and perform all things that states to this my last will and testament and at any time hereafter if there should be any property to spare to sell the same and make use of the same as she may think proper for the use of herself and family hereby revoking all former wills by me made. In witness whereof I have here unto set my hand and seal the 27th day of April in the year of Our Lord 1838)."
signed Charles Emmons

Attest-Ezra H. Allison & Thomas Tullis

The will was proven and recorded the 12th day of July, 1838.
